Las aplicaciones web de la actualidad contienen grandes cantidades de código JavasScript. Así pues, el rendimiento no es solamente una cuestión del tiempo que la página tarde en cargar, sino también de cómo responde a medida que se utiliza. La mejor manera de garantizarlo es escribiendo código JavaScript lo más eficiente posible para todos los navegadores.
La mayoría de explicaciones son aplicables a todos los lenguajes de programación imperativos. En C++, que es el lenguaje que mejor manejo, cambiaría la primera sugerencia por "declare las variables en la pila" (así el alojamiento de memoria se hace mediante una simple suma del puntero de pila, y no mediante una llamada al sistema operativo). Por desgracia hay muchos lenguajes modernos que no lo permiten.
Comentarios
La mayoría de explicaciones son aplicables a todos los lenguajes de programación imperativos. En C++, que es el lenguaje que mejor manejo, cambiaría la primera sugerencia por "declare las variables en la pila" (así el alojamiento de memoria se hace mediante una simple suma del puntero de pila, y no mediante una llamada al sistema operativo). Por desgracia hay muchos lenguajes modernos que no lo permiten.